Digging into Gardening Organically
Gardening is a wonderful way to grow healthy food, see the fruits of your labor, teach children about nature, and enjoy time outdoors. Learn from a local homesteader about organic gardening - from creating a garden space to planting, nurturing, and harvesting your bounty. Make the most of your garden while staying earth-friendly.

Instructor: Mike Haasl
Mike Haasl promotes permaculture homesteading with an emphasis on high rewards for less effort. He teaches, writes and experiments with ways to homestead with a lighter footprint. He lives in northern Wisconsin and tends a big garden, greenhouse and flock of chickens. He also instructs various classes with the Nicolet College Outdoor Adventure Program in Rhinelander.
